Jason Runell

Competency Manager Combat Capabilities Development Command Armaments Center

Mr. Jason Runell is a Mechanical Engineer for United States Army - Armaments Center located at Picatinny Arsenal, NJ.  In his current role as Competency Manager for the Armaments Center Packaging Division, he oversees the complex work activities of over 35 Engineers and Scientists focused on developing and rapidly delivering innovative packaging technologies to our warfighters.   Mr. Runell has worked for the Armaments Center for 16 years.  He has dedicated his career to progressing military packaging technologies through the application of advanced product development methodologies.  Mr. Runell has advanced degrees in Engineering, Product Development, and Technology Management; and he holds multiple patents in the field of ammunition packaging. 

In addition, Mr. Runell is the Army lead for the Joint Packaging, Handling, Storage, and Transportation (PHS&T) Center Strategic Initiative alongside Mr. Kenneth Zimms of the US Navy.  Together, they strive to leverage their combined capabilities to develop cutting-edge PHS&T products and technologies for Joint Armament Systems such as the Joint Air-To Ground Missile.
